Bangalore:Infosys BPO, the business process outsourcing subsidiary of Infosys Technologies, has been conferred the special award for `consistent excellence for outsourcing practice across all disciplines`.
The `NOA` Awards aim to reward organisations for success in outsourcing projects, as well as to raise awareness about best practice in outsourcing.
The awards acknowledge achievements in IT outsourcing and business process outsourcing, as well as sector-specific achievements in telecommunications, finance and utilities.
The awards have been instituted by the National Outsourcing Association - the only outsourcing trade association in the UK, a release said.
Infosys was represented in three categories at the awards. The categories were " BPO project of the year ", "best practice in outsourcing" and the "outsourcing project of the year".
The NOA Awards, in its fifth year, recognized 15 companies for their best practice contributions to the outsourcing industry. The awards were judged by a panel that included NOA board members and respected professionals in the industry. The NOA is part of the larger umbrella organization, the European Outsourcing Association.
